https://www.hacktivity.com Rosetta Flash was one of the most hyped web vulnerabilities of this year that affected a large number of high profile websites and was also nominated The basic idea behind the vulnerability is not new: a researcher published it in 2013 but to successfully exploit it, one needs to create Flash files that consist of only the ASCII number and alphabetical characters. This was believed to be an unsolvable problem until recently. I will talk about how this was solved by my "ascii-zip" algorithm that was used in the famous Rosetta Flash tool. After explaining the technical details, the background story of the disclosure of the vulnerability will also be shared, and this will also explain why the discovery of this vulnerability is attributed to a Google engineer.
